Trace layer for replicating a source region of a digital image

    公开(公告)号:US11573689B1

    公开(公告)日:2023-02-07

    申请号:US17507105

    申请日:2021-10-21

    申请人: Adobe Inc.

    发明人: Amol Jindal Ajay Bedi

    摘要: Techniques are described for trace layer for replicating a source region of a digital image. In an implementation, a user leverages a content editing system to select a source region of a source image to be replicated and a target region of a target image to which portions of the source region are to be replicated. A trace layer is generated that is a visual representation of portions of the source region, and the trace layer is positioned on the target region of the target image. Further, the trace layer is generated based on a visibility factor such that the trace layer is at least partially transparent. The trace layer receives user interaction to select portions of the trace layer and visibility of the selected portions is modified to replicate corresponding portions of the source region to the target region.

    Structural facial modifications in images

    公开(公告)号:US11481940B2

    公开(公告)日:2022-10-25

    申请号:US16376905

    申请日:2019-04-05

    申请人: ADOBE INC.

    摘要: Structural modifications to a person's face in a reference image are captured and automatically applied to the person's face in another image. The reference image is processed to compute landmark information on the person's face and apply a mesh to the reference image. When structural modifications are made to the person's face in the reference image, the mesh is modified, and the modified mesh is stored in association with the landmark information. Another image is analyzed to compute landmark information on the person's face in that image and apply a mesh to the image. A transformation matrix is computed using the landmark information from the reference image and current image, and the modified mesh from the reference image is transformed using the transformation matrix. The mesh in the current image is modified using the transformed mesh, thereby applying the structural modification to the person's face in the current image.

    Generation of recommendations for visual product details

    公开(公告)号:US11430030B1

    公开(公告)日:2022-08-30

    申请号:US17186495

    申请日:2021-02-26

    申请人: Adobe Inc.

    摘要: Techniques are disclosed for generating image recommendations to facilitate the sale of a product. An example methodology includes identifying a product category associated with an image of the product provided by the seller, and a product sub-category associated with the product image. The method further includes retrieving one or more images of for-sale items. The retrieval is based on a search of for-sale listings using the identified product category and the identified product sub-category. The method further includes clustering the retrieved images of for-sale items into groups, each group associated with a perspective viewpoint of the for-sale item. The method further includes providing a selected image from each group as an image recommendation. The selection is based on a value score associated with each of the images of the for-sale items. A graphical status indicating completeness of the seller's image set is updated in response to recommended images being adopted.

    IMAGE PROCESSING TECHNIQUES TO QUICKLY FIND A DESIRED OBJECT AMONG OTHER OBJECTS FROM A CAPTURED VIDEO SCENE

    公开(公告)号:US20220261579A1

    公开(公告)日:2022-08-18

    申请号:US17177761

    申请日:2021-02-17

    申请人: Adobe Inc.

    发明人: Amol Jindal Ajay Bedi

    摘要: Techniques are provided for identifying objects (such as products within a physical store) within a captured video scene and indicating which of object in the captured scene matches a desired object requested by a user. The matching object is then displayed in an accentuated manner to the user in real-time (via augmented reality). Object identification is carried out via a multimodal methodology. Objects within the captured video scene are identified using a neural network trained to identify different types of objects. The identified objects can then be compared against a database of pre-stored images of the desired product to determine if a close match is found. Additionally, text on the identified objects is analyzed and compared to the text of the desired object. Based on either or both identification methods, the desired object is indicated to the user on their display, via an augmented reality graphic.

    Smart painting tools
    85.
    发明授权

    公开(公告)号:US11335037B2

    公开(公告)日:2022-05-17

    申请号:US16781623

    申请日:2020-02-04

    申请人: ADOBE INC.

    IPC分类号: G06T11/00 G06T7/13 G06T7/136

    摘要: A method of automatically computing tool properties of a virtual paint brush includes obtaining an edge map from a digital image, wherein boundaries of objects in the image are detected, computing contours for the edge map, receiving a brush stroke of the virtual paint brush from a user at a point on a contour, and finding an object boundary that corresponds to the contour that received the brush stroke, computing a tangential slope of the object boundary at the point of the brush stroke, adjusting tool properties of the virtual paint brush based on a change in the tangential slope of the object boundary, and visually displaying the adjusted tool properties dynamically while the user is moving brush strokes around the object boundaries.

    Search Input Generation for Image Search

    公开(公告)号:US20220012278A1

    公开(公告)日:2022-01-13

    申请号:US17484201

    申请日:2021-09-24

    申请人: Adobe Inc.

    摘要: In implementations of search input generation for an image search, a computing device can capture image data of an environment scene that includes multiple objects. The computing device implements a search input module that can detect the multiple objects in the image data, and initiate a display of a selectable indication for each of the multiple objects. The search input module can then determine a subject object from the detected multiple objects, and generate the subject object as the search input for the image search.

    Intelligent people-group cataloging based on relationships

    公开(公告)号:US11188784B2

    公开(公告)日:2021-11-30

    申请号:US16510215

    申请日:2019-07-12

    申请人: ADOBE INC.

    IPC分类号: G06K9/62 G06K9/00

    摘要: Methods and systems are provided for determining intelligent people-groups based on relationships between people. In embodiments, a photo dataset is be processed to represent photos of the photo dataset using vectors. These vectors include the importance of people in the photos. The photos are analyzed to determine similarity between the photos. Similarity is indicative of relationships between the photos of the photo dataset. The similarity is based on the people in the photos. The photos are clustered based on the similarity. In clustering the photos, clustering parameters determined from location information associated with the photos of the photo dataset are used.

    Search input generation for image search

    公开(公告)号:US11176193B2

    公开(公告)日:2021-11-16

    申请号:US16663191

    申请日:2019-10-24

    申请人: Adobe Inc.

    摘要: In implementations of search input generation for an image search, a computing device can capture image data of an environment scene that includes multiple objects. The computing device implements a search input module that can detect the multiple objects in the image data, and initiate a display of a selectable indication for each of the multiple objects. The search input module can then determine a subject object from the detected multiple objects, and generate the subject object as the search input for the image search.

    SMART PAINTING TOOLS
    89.
    发明申请

    公开(公告)号:US20210241499A1

    公开(公告)日:2021-08-05

    申请号:US16781623

    申请日:2020-02-04

    申请人: Adobe Inc..

    IPC分类号: G06T11/00 G06T7/13 G06T7/136

    摘要: A method of automatically computing tool properties of a virtual paint brush includes obtaining an edge map from a digital image, wherein boundaries of objects in the image are detected, computing contours for the edge map, receiving a brush stroke of the virtual paint brush from a user at a point on a contour, and finding an object boundary that corresponds to the contour that received the brush stroke, computing a tangential slope of the object boundary at the point of the brush stroke, adjusting tool properties of the virtual paint brush based on a change in the tangential slope of the object boundary, and visually displaying the adjusted tool properties dynamically while the user is moving brush strokes around the object boundaries.

    CORRECTION OF MISALIGNED EYES IN IMAGES

    公开(公告)号:US20210056667A1

    公开(公告)日:2021-02-25

    申请号:US16548021

    申请日:2019-08-22

    申请人: Adobe Inc.

    摘要: An eye correction system and related techniques are described herein. The eye correction system can automatically detect and correct one or more misaligned eyes in an image. For example, an image of a person can be analyzed to determine whether one or both eyes of the person are misaligned with respect to each other and/or with respect to the entire face of the person. If an eye is determined to be misaligned, the image can be modified so that the eye is adjusted accordingly. For example, an iris of a misaligned eye can be adjusted to align with the face and/or the other eye.